Which are the best areas for international students in Greater Manchester?

The city centre offers modern flats and stylish apartments right on students' doorstep. Hulme is another affordable area, just a quick bus ride or even a walk from the city centre. Fallowfield is popular among students due to its many takeaways and late-night bars. Oxford Road offers a central location with convenient access to university campuses and nightlife.

Best Areas To Live In Manchester

There are many great places to live in Manchester. Students here can exprience a strong sense of community in popular areas like Fallowfield and the city centre. There are alot of options for areas which are good for students. Here is the list of best areas for Manchester student flats that students can rent:

AreaDescriptionAverage Rent (per week)Highlights
FallowfieldOne of Manchester’s most popular student areas, known for its lively energy and nightlife. A bus stop is less than 2 minutes away.£130 – £160Very lively, lots of student housing, great nightlife.
RusholmeFamous for the Curry Mile, packed with restaurants and takeaways. Close to the University of Manchester.£125 – £145Affordable food options, buzzing atmosphere.
Oxford Road CorridorLocated right next to major university campuses with easy access to libraries, shops, and nightlife.£150 – £170Extremely central, convenient for Uni of Manchester & MMU.
Victoria ParkPeaceful area close to both the University of Manchester and Manchester Metropolitan University.£130 – £150Quiet, student-friendly, close to campuses.

Cost Of Living In Manchester

Knowing the cost of living in Manchester is important for students planning to study in the city. The average cost of living in Manchester ranges from £1,800 to £2,000 monthly. Usually student housing in Manchester are the largest factor contributing to the monthly expenses.Below is a simple break down for cost of living in Manchester.
1. Food - £200 - £300 per month
2. Transportation - £60 - £90 per month
3. Groceries - £100 - £150 per month
4. Clothing - £30 - £70 per month
5. Sports & leisure - £30 - £60 per month
6. Rent - £660 - £1000 per month

Student Travel In Manchester

Manchester has a strong and well-connected public transportation system that makes travelling in and near the city simple. One important point to note here is that students can use contactless payment methods for public transport in Manchester. Here's a breakdown of the public transport options available in Manchester:

ModeKey DetailsMajor Stops / CoverageCost
BusesMost economical and practical; extensive routes across city + neighbouring areas; Stagecoach UniRider offers unlimited subsidised travelCitywide routes and nearby areas£50–£70/month (student bus pass) · £2.00 single fare
TrainsFast travel for regional commuting and weekend trips; connects Manchester to nearby cities; major hubs are Manchester Piccadilly and Manchester VictoriaRegional + national rail network£3–£5 per trip (avg) · 16–25 Railcard gives 1/3 off all rail fares
Metrolink TramConnects all key student zones, city centre, university areas, Salford Quays; Bee Card offers discounted daily travelAcross Greater Manchester tram network£1.80 single journey · £4.90 adult day pass
CyclingCycling-friendly city; infrastructure improving; many areas offer secure bike storage; option to own or rent bikesCitywideCosts vary (personal bike or rental fees)

Top Universities In Manchester

Manchester has many famous institutions and some of the top universities in the world. These draw in students from across the UK and around the world. Here are some of the top universities in Manchester:

UniversityKey HighlightsNearby Student Properties
University of ManchesterTop global institute known for research, innovation, and strong programs in Humanities, Social Sciences, and Engineering.Ladybarn House
Manchester Metropolitan UniversityIndustry-focused university with strong employability, offering practical programs in Business, Art, Design & Health.Vita Student Circle Square
University of SalfordProgressive education with strengths in Media, Engineering & Healthcare; strong links with MediaCityUK.Riverside House
